다음을 통해 공유


IShellImageData::GetResolution 메서드(shimgdata.h)

이미지의 해상도(dpi(인치당 점)를 가져옵니다.

구문

HRESULT GetResolution(
  [out] ULONG *puResolutionX,
  [out] ULONG *puResolutionY
);

매개 변수

[out] puResolutionX

형식: ULONG*

가로 해상도에 대한 포인터입니다.

[out] puResolutionY

형식: ULONG*

세로 해상도에 대한 포인터입니다.

반환 값

형식: HRESULT

성공하면 S_OK 반환하고, 그렇지 않으면 다음을 포함하여 오류 값을 반환합니다.

반환 코드 설명
E_FAIL
이미지가 디코딩되지 않았거나, 디코딩 프로세스가 실패했거나, 해상도를 검색할 수 없습니다. 후자의 경우 puResolutionXpuResolutionY 는 모두 0으로 설정됩니다.
E_INVALIDARG
puResolutionXpuResolutionY는 모두 NULL입니다.

설명

puResolutionX 또는 puResolutionYNULL인 경우 메서드는 null이 아닌 매개 변수에 대한 값만 반환합니다.

요구 사항

요구 사항
지원되는 최소 클라이언트 Windows XP [데스크톱 앱만 해당]
지원되는 최소 서버 Windows Server 2003 [데스크톱 앱만 해당]
대상 플랫폼 Windows
헤더 shimgdata.h
DLL Shell32.dll